Internal Transport
There are some internal flights, although they are prone to disruption from weather conditions. Popular services include the trip to Iguazú Falls from Asunción, and air-taxis for discoving the Paraguayan Chaco.
There are no rail or boat services running in Paraguay.
There is an ongoing programme to upgrade the major roads, and the ones serving main centres are generally in good condition. However, un-surfaced roads, which make up approximately 90% of Paraguayan roads, may be impassable in bad weather, particularly between November and April. Potholes are a hazard, especially in Asunción. There is a highway that connects Asunción with Iguazú Falls; a drive that takes approximately 6 hours. Cars can be hired at the airport or through local tourist agencies. Driving at night is not advisable, and travellers should always keep doors locked.
Express bus services link the major centres, and are often the cheapest method of transport within Paraguay. Advance booking may be necessary for long journeys. Urban buses also operate within Asunción, with two-zone fares collected by conductors. There is also a tramway that operates two routes.
